## Environments

Welcome aboard! Pondlark runs three environments: dev, staging, and prod. The main quirk you'll hit is the autocomplete index — it rebuilds slowly, especially on staging where the box is underpowered, so don't panic if suggestions lag for half an hour after a deploy. Prod has more replicas and behaves better. Each environment pulls its index tuning from the config below, so check it before filing a bug.

config for fafog-bahof:
ULAWYN_HOST=ulawyn.tolvaqsys.internal
ULAWYN_PORT=5000

14:22 — The Veldrix validator plugin registry began rejecting manifests with optional schema fields. Plugins built against SDK 3.x failed to load, while 2.x plugins were unaffected. The loader fix shipped at 15:10, and all registered validators reloaded cleanly. Affected authors can confirm their plugin picked up the corrected loader by checking the token below.

build token for fajop-kageg: htk14_a2d40227103e0f

# Pagination config — Lanternfish Public API
#
# Welcome aboard. All list endpoints are cursor-paginated; offset params
# were removed in v3. PAGE_SIZE_DEFAULT=25 and PAGE_SIZE_MAX=100 are hard
# caps enforced at the gateway, not per-route. Cursors are opaque — never
# parse them client-side or in tests. Raising PAGE_SIZE_MAX needs a perf
# review first. Cursors are signed before leaving the service, and the
# signing secret is set on the line directly below.

vault entry, yagef-bahop: COURIER_KEY29=5cc62eb51255862256337c33c5be9

Ticket #982 — Catalogue import stalled, vault locked

The nightly Fernshaw library catalogue import died because the Stackhold credentials vault locked itself after the MARC batch retried too many times. Support folks: don't requeue the import until the vault is unsealed, or you'll just burn more attempts. Unseal it from the admin console using the recovery passphrase below.

vault phrase of yaguf-hahaf = druath-holix